The 3D Warehouse, a sizable collection of 3D models submitted by other users, and SketchUp’s open-source library of model assemblies are two notable contributions.Īdditionally, because it was a Ruby-developed utility, extensions are supported as well. SketchUp is a 3D modelling programme of the highest calibre utilised in a variety of fields, including interior design, architecture, engineering, video game creation, etc.ģD model creation, rendering, and project saving in DWG format are all possible. Some of the libraries from BRL-CAD, another CAD programme, are used by LibreCAD. You can use this open-source, free CAD programme for both personal and professional purposes. LibreCAD is a 2D modelling application for Windows, macOS, and Linux, in contrast to the other CAD programmes on this list. The best thing about Tinkercad is that it can be used by anyone and doesn’t require any prior knowledge. It is a 3D digital design solution available online. The Parametric Model is arguably FreeCAD’s most important feature. Additionally, it has a tonne of features. FreeCAD’s versatile behaviour and user-friendly interface make it ideal for educators and programmers alike.ĭespite being a free product, FreeCAD’s user interface is almost identical to that of expensive CAD programmes. This software would be the right choice for you if you are familiar with the fundamentals of CAD modelling. FreeCAD is a popular option for both novices and experts since, as its name suggests, it is a free and open-source CAD programme.
